This study proposes a novel multiple model adaptive control (MMAC) algorithm for a class of nonlinear discrete time systems. The controller consists of a linear indirect adaptive controller, a nonlinear indirect adaptive controller based on neural networks, and a switching mechanism. The control input is generated by the switching mechanism, which selects the candidate controller from the two controllers...
This paper addresses the stability analysis for switched neutral systems with time-varying delay under the arbitrary switching rule. By constructing the common Lyapunov functional, using the analysis technique of matrix inequalities, the delay-dependent stability criteria are presented, which are in terms of the linear matrix inequalities(LMIs). Finally, an illustrative numerical example is given...
